Career Path

The Certificate in Correctional Health: Patient Safety & Quality Improvement program prepares students to excel in the rapidly growing field of correctional health. This section highlights the job market trends, represented through a 3D pie chart, to provide insights into the demand and opportunities for various roles in the UK. 1. Correctional Health Nurse: These healthcare professionals provide direct patient care, coordinate treatment plans, and collaborate with other healthcare providers in correctional facilities. With a 55% share of the correctional health job market, their demand is consistently high. 2. Mental Health Professional: A significant number of incarcerated individuals face mental health challenges, creating a strong demand for mental health professionals in correctional facilities. With approximately 20% of the market share, these professionals play a critical role in addressing the mental health needs of this population. 3. Correctional Health Administrator: Responsible for overseeing the day-to-day operations and strategic planning of correctional health services, administrators account for around 15% of the job market. Their role is essential in ensuring the efficient and effective delivery of healthcare within correctional facilities. 4. Correctional Health Educator: Educators in correctional health deliver training and development programs to staff, helping to maintain compliance with regulations, improve patient care, and enhance safety. They make up about 10% of the job market and contribute significantly to continuous quality improvement.
